2007 Toyota Camry Hybrid
 

2007 Toyota Camry Hybrid
Base Price: $26,520
Tax Credit: $1,300
Adjusted MSRP: $25,220
Premium: $3,825
MPG: 40/38/39 (city/hwy/combined)
Annual Gas Cost: $961.54
Gas Savings: $427.35
Years to Payback: 9.0
EPA Pollution Rating: 9.5

Compared to: 2007 Toyota Camry LE AT
Base Price: $21,395
MPG: 24/33/27 (city/hwy/combined)

Our Take: "All Camry, with hybrid economy. A can't miss hit if you like saving money at the pump and limiting your emissions."
